 Download Service (Atom) A.15 CR criticalThe Attribute: type="application/Atom+xml" is required. If this Attribute is part of the link-tag the link does not work in the Internet Explorer! The examples for INSPIRE-Atom-Feed contain the type-Attribute in the link-tag, too. And also it does not work in IE. That not the sense of interoperability. If the type-Attribute will delete the link work in the IE.    Cancel the test Attribute type in the link-tag and Change the requirement.  Dombert (GDI-LSA)
MetadataA.05.IR14.ds.keywordCTmediumWhat happens if there's no descritiveKeywords block citing INSPIRE GEMET at all? I understand the current description of the test as follows: the test will work for each block and will skip to the next block (without failing) if no reference to INSPIRE GEMET is given. It's allowed to have additional descriptiveKeyword blocks citing nothing or other concepts."If at least one descriptiveKeywords block references INSPIRE GEMET or any duplicate (...) and at least one keyword from that source is found in this block, the test succeeds, otherwise it will fail." Peter Kochmann (GDI-NW)

Metadata

A.19.IR28.ds.conformity

A.20.IR29.ds.specification

GE / CTcriticalTG Requirement 28 demands a conformity statement regarding a certain specification: IR interoperability (1089/2010 and amendments). This has not been considered in these tests. A test method aiming at the particular content of element specification is necessary.improve A.19.IR28.ds.conformity concerning this issue Peter Kochmann (GDI-NW)
MetadataA.20.IR29.ds.specificationGE / CTmediumTG Requirement 29 demands the conformity statement to be formed as DQ_DomainConsistency. This has not been considered in this test.improve A.20.IR29.ds.specification concerning this issue Peter Kochmann (GDI-NW)
